Fisherman's World, released in 2024, is a charming indie adventure-RPG simulation where players embark on a fishing quest to collect every species of fish imaginable. This unique blend of gameplay not only challenges your angling skills but also requires strategic management of coins to acquire various items that enhance your fishing experience. Its engaging mixture of collection and resource management sets Fisherman's World apart in the indie gaming landscape.
